Transaction e26496df75f8a3067be0ea5848da204b34740882864ab34ffb8148c5fad17b5a
1 Input
1 Output
-
e26496df75f8a3067be0ea5848da204b34740882864ab34ffb8148c5fad17b5a:0
- value
- 81980210
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bc96e03ed2b21cbe646f1599611ed6c5a8acf42
- address
- bc1ql0ykuqld9vsuhejx79vevy0dd3dg4n6zwc90hu